Nokia Lumia 920 to have wireless charging and a misleading 8 megapixel PureView camera

Reporters from The Verge are sitting on some exclusive Nokia Lumia information that they’re slowly trickling out as we get closer and closer to the Finnish handset maker’s press event on Wednesday. Their latest article states that the Lumia 920 will have wireless charging, it’ll have 32 GB of built-in storage, it’ll have a 720p screen that measures 4.5 inches across, and that the camera will have an 8 megapixel sensor. The camera will be marketed as “PureView” capable because of “some advancements in image stabilization and camera software”. Considering that Nokia used the “PureView” branding to promote their Symbian powered 41 megapixel camera-beast-phone, we’re a little upset to see them slap the same label on what will undoubtedly be a generic sensor paired up some image manipulation trickery. Huawei Ascend G600 with 4.5-inch qHD IPS display, 1.2GHz dual-core processor, Android 4.0 announced

Huwawei has announced the Ascend G600, successor of the Ascend G300 at IFA 2012. It has a 4.5-inch (960 x 540 pixels) IPS display and is powered by 1.2 GHz dual-core processor. It runs on Android 4.0 (Ice Cream Sandwich) and comes with a 1930 mAh battery that has Huawei’s power saving technology that provides more than 15 days of standby time. It has 8MP  Auto focus camera at the back with BIS sensor and LED Flash and a front-facing camera. ZTE Grand X IN Intel Medfield powered smartphone running Android 4.0 announced

ZTE has announced Grand X IN that is powered by 1.6 GHz Intel Atom processor (Medfield Z2460 platform) similar to the Lava Xolo X900 that launched in India in April and the Lenovo LePhone K800 that went on sale in China in May. The ZTE Grand X IN packs in a 4.3-inch (960 x 540 pixels), 16M colors, TFT, Capacitive touch screen display, and runs on Android 4.0 (Ice Cream Sandwich). It has a 8MP Auto focus camera with Flash at the back, 1080p HD video recording and a 0.3MP Front-facing Camera. HTC Desire X: Think of it as a low end One V, minus the chin

Yesterday Samsung and Sony announced a plethora of new smartphones. Today it’s HTC turn to show off the goods. According to The Verge, HTC has just unveiled the Desire X. It has a 4 inch 800 x 480 screen, a dual core 1 GHz processor, 768 MB of RAM, and a 5 megapixel camera that can’t even record video at anything higher than VGA resolution. HTC isn’t saying how much the Desire X is going to cost, which makes it difficult for us to say whether or not this thing is worth buying. The dual core processor, which is designed by Qualcomm, actually uses two ARM Cortex A5 cores. They should deliver decent performance, but again, without a price tag it’s very difficult to judge this product.
